3. Select your specialist.
The standard of the specialist determines the quality of the treatment. Get a reference that is personal you'll. Also, think of whether you like a male or therapist that is female.
4. Prepare for the spa experience before you go.
* Drink plenty of water before and after services to improve the many benefits of your remedies.
* Don't eat for at the least one hour before or after your therapeutic massage.
* Arrive early which means you have enough time to savor the sauna, steam or whirlpool before your therapy. If you be in a whirlpool, bath to
eliminate the chlorine before a therapeutic massage.
* enable your brain to calm down before your treatment. Many spas have meditation room that lets you quiet down.
* Although many spas have actually lockers that lock, you might like to keep valuables at home.
